Dreams of clay

A Poem by Soren

A carbon birth of miniscule size

Poverty's dearth, a window pressurize

Sarasvati growing, Prometheus too

Embers glowing, a box too tight for you

Ejected from the nest under a new moon

A crown of thorns, no rest in a hewn cocoon

Oroboros crawl, your St Christopher you wear

With Elli's shawl you've come full circle in despair

In the tides of sand Lilth's time drifts away

Tears rust a golden band, shattered incubus of clay
